Calibre 38 (1919)
Six reels of smashing melodrama masterpiece. A story of cattle ranch society life, and life at the saloons.
Montana cattleman Austin Brandt is jilted by Rosemary, who elopes with stranger Royce Greer, but he is consoled by his twenty-year-old niece Joan. Rosemary later returns to Custer City to run a dance hall with her husband, who mistreats her.
